    Our 7-year-old German Shepherd has been attending Uptown Pup since she was 4 months old. We took…read moreher to several of Uptown's training sessions when she was younger, and she stays there for boarding when we go out of town, in addition to consistent weekly day care. She has regular bath/grooming sessions there as well. As such, we have had the opportunity to get to know most of the Uptown Team throughout the years, from the day care staff to management to trainers, and they have been nothing but caring, supportive, knowledgable and accommodating. She is always clearly happy and excited to see them, no matter which staff member it is, when we drop her off. When our dog was younger we tried out a few other day care businesses to see what was out there, and Uptown Pup was the only place where we felt our dog was cared for and received an individual focus; each Uptown staffer truly cares about the dogs' well-being and wants each one to flourish. Our dog has anxiety issues, particularly with loud noises such as thunderstorms and fireworks, and Uptown has consistently gone above and beyond to help her with this, including taking her aside from her group to relax and hang out during day care. During her boarding stays the staff has also paid extra attention to make sure she was comfortable. She also has a food allergy and a sensitive stomach, and the staff always remains cognizant of this and makes sure she avoids certain types of treats/foods when she's there. These are just a few examples of the care that Uptown takes for clients. For anyone deciding whether to entrust Uptown Pup with their day care, boarding, training or grooming needs, this probably sums it up best: we wouldn't just recommend Uptown Pup - we wouldn't take our dog anywhere else BUT Uptown Pup.

    I just completed a group training class with my dog Milo at Uptown Pup. I can't speak highly enough…read moreof Jimmy Maxwell and his training for helping identify and reinforce behaviors that lead to good results. And he was great with my dog, too! Seriously, the best dog training, which this was, helps human owners recognize how to help dogs be their best selves without using coercive, painful or negative tactics. We learned stationing, calming techniques, and loose leash walking, which has been particularly beneficial for me since I am usually solo walking 2 medium-sized, but young and energetic dogs. I've also had private lessons with Jimmy on an urgent basis. He was very, very helpful to me to change specific behaviors that were problematic when encountering other dogs. Whether you have a new dog who needs to learn basic skills or a challenging pup requiring creative, positive training, Uptown Pup is the place to start.
